Osteopathic Manipulative Medicine

At the core of our clinic’s mission is osteopathic medicine, a patient-centered approach with understanding how all the body’s systems are interconnected and how each one affects the others.

Osteopathic physicians receive special training in the musculoskeletal system so that they better understand how that system influences the condition of all other body systems. Osteopathic manipulative treatment, or OMT, is hands-on care which involves using the hands to diagnose, treat, and prevent illness or injury. Using OMT, your osteopathic physician will move your muscles and joints using techniques including stretching, gentle pressure, and resistance. These hands-on techniques are designed to enhance the body’s natural healing processes and support optimal health for patients at every stage of life.

OMT can help people of all ages and backgrounds. While OMT is often used to treat muscle pain, it can also help patients with a number of other health problems such as:

  • Pain during pregnancy

  • Postpartum support care

  • Asthma

  • Nerve Compression syndromes

  • TMJ Pain

  • Migraines
